On June 11th a MARADMIN was released with the approved selections to Gunnery Sergeant for FY 08.  I eagerly searched this MARADMIN for my name as I was finally in zone for Gunny this year.  I thought that I had done what I needed to do to get promoted even though I had not been deployed I was successful in my last assignment.  Well to my disappointment my name was not on the list.  I was one of many Marines that are “passed over” for selection. 

At first I was stunned that I was not going to be a Gunny this year.  Then I get really pissed off as I looked through the list and saw names of others that I feel that I am a better SSgt than they are.  I sat around had a beer and then I realized that maybe being passed over is a good thing for me.  How can that be good do you ask?  Well this is why I think it will be good:

1.  I had become complacent.  I was going through the motions figuring that I was good to go and I had nothing to worry about.  Now I am going to have to refocus myself to my unit and to the Corps and in turn become a better Marine.

2.   I will be able to take this experience and ensure that my younger Marines in zone (the SSgt zone has been published) have all their I’s dotted and their T’s crossed. 

Overall this experience has been both good and bad.  The bad is obvious but I think in the long run this is going to help me in my career hopefully this time next year I will be happy as my name will be on that list of approved selections to Gunnery Sergeant and in the future it will be on the approved selection to MSgt and MGySgt which I don’t know would have been the case if I had gotten selected this time around.
